Output 3a588ab384544637a1ac094ea6e5f6f67af553a634084557c51c537753b73429:2

value
54694954
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 276627e2303548cf5129dfe3f4312b906a04ac3a OP_EQUALVERIFY OP_CHECKSIG
address
14bKjPeXTy8115hY7tmShXmwTj73Pt9ANX
transaction
3a588ab384544637a1ac094ea6e5f6f67af553a634084557c51c537753b73429
spent
true